Humberto Ramirez was born on September 17, 1930 to Pablo and Lucia Ramirez in Mexico City, Mexico. In his early 20’s he met Lillian Gonzales at the Pike in Long Beach where they spent the evening dancing. They married in 1954 and together they had four children.
After working as a laborer for 30 years (Union 652), he retired but in his mind, retirement wasn’t meant to be. He then went to work for the Santa Ana Unified School District for 20 years as a plumber.
